Bootlegging - Definition and Overview

Bootlegging is the illegal sale or manufacture of cigarettes, liquor, and other consumer goods (such as compact discs or DVDs) subject to taxes for the purposes of evading those taxes, or licensing fees. In the prohibition of the 1920s, Al Capone and other gangsters were major bootleggers of liquor.
